FIRST News API vs Open Library: common questions

Which is more reliable, FIRST News API or Open Library?

On our scheduled checks, FIRST News API leads on measured uptime — FIRST News API at 100% versus Open Library at 88.2% over 90 days. These are our own probe results, not provider claims; the uptime bars above show the day-by-day record for both.

Which is faster, FIRST News API or Open Library?

FIRST News API has the lower median latency in our checks — FIRST News API responds in 780 ms versus Open Library at 1629 ms (P50). Tail latency (P95) is in the table above; for most workloads the median is the number that shapes how the API feels.

Do FIRST News API and Open Library need an API key?

Neither needs a paid key — FIRST News API is callable with no signup, and Open Library is callable with no signup. Both are quick to prototype with; rate limits still apply.

Can I call FIRST News API and Open Library from the browser?

Yes — both FIRST News API and Open Library send CORS headers over HTTPS, so front-end code can fetch either directly with no backend proxy. That makes them easy to swap in a client-side app while you compare responses.

Are FIRST News API and Open Library free for commercial use?

FIRST News API has unclear commercial terms, and Open Library has unclear commercial terms. We track service terms and the data license as separate fields — see the Commercial use and Data license rows above, and confirm both before shipping either in a paid product.
